✦ Smart route search
Fares from Huangshan to Shanghai
Compare live prices for TXN to SHA on Fri, 10 Apr 2026. Use the search panel to change origin, destination, passengers, cabin and trip type instantly.
TXN → SHA Approx. 337.12 km 10 Apr 2026 Live inventory
✈ Flight Search
Modify your route
From
To
Depart
Return
Adults
Children
Infants
Cabin
Trip Type
TXN→SHA

Sort By

💰 Cheapest
⚡ Fastest
🕐 Earliest

🎚️ Filters

Stops Reset
0
0
0
Max Price Reset
Up to ₹5,00,000
Departure Time Reset
🌙 Night
12am–6am
🌅 Morning
6am–12pm
☀️ Afternoon
12pm–6pm
🌆 Evening
6pm–12am
Fare Type
Airlines All
Loading…
Select Fare
Showing 22 live flights
CA
CA-1552
16:00
04/10/2026
TXN
5h 50m
1 Stop
⏱ PEK · 1h 15m
21:50
04/10/2026
SHA
₹47,427
per person
✓ Refundable3 fare options
CA
CA-1552
16:00
04/10/2026
TXN
6h 40m
1 Stop
⏱ PEK · 2h 15m
22:40
04/10/2026
SHA
₹47,427
per person
✓ Refundable3 fare options
CA
CA-1552
16:00
04/10/2026
TXN
20h 40m
1 Stop
⏱ PEK · 16h 15m
12:40
04/11/2026
+1
SHA
₹47,427
per person
✓ Refundable3 fare options
CA
CA-1552
16:00
04/10/2026
TXN
21h 15m
1 Stop
⏱ PEK · 16h 45m
13:15
04/11/2026
+1
SHA
₹47,427
per person
✓ Refundable3 fare options
CA
CA-1552
16:00
04/10/2026
TXN
21h 50m
1 Stop
⏱ PEK · 17h 15m
13:50
04/11/2026
+1
SHA
₹47,427
per person
✓ Refundable3 fare options
CA
CA-1552
16:00
04/10/2026
TXN
22h 45m
1 Stop
⏱ PEK · 18h 15m
14:45
04/11/2026
+1
SHA
₹47,427
per person
✓ Refundable3 fare options
CA
CA-1552
16:00
04/10/2026
TXN
6h 50m
1 Stop
⏱ PEK · 2h 30m
22:50
04/10/2026
PVG
₹47,427
per person
✓ Refundable3 fare options
CA
CA-1552
16:00
04/10/2026
TXN
17h 55m
1 Stop
⏱ PEK · 13h 25m
09:55
04/11/2026
+1
PVG
₹47,427
per person
✓ Refundable3 fare options
CA
CA-1552
16:00
04/10/2026
TXN
18h 15m
1 Stop
⏱ PEK · 13h 45m
10:15
04/11/2026
+1
PVG
₹47,427
per person
✓ Refundable3 fare options
CA
CA-1552
16:00
04/10/2026
TXN
25h 0m
1 Stop
⏱ PEK · 20h 15m
17:00
04/11/2026
+1
SHA
₹47,439
per person
✓ Refundable3 fare options
CA
CA-1552
16:00
04/10/2026
TXN
27h 10m
1 Stop
⏱ PEK · 22h 25m
19:10
04/11/2026
+1
SHA
₹48,003
per person
✕ Non-refundable
CA
CA-1552
16:00
04/10/2026
TXN
18h 55m
1 Stop
⏱ PEK · 14h 15m
10:55
04/11/2026
+1
SHA
₹48,548
per person
✕ Non-refundable
CA
CA-1552
16:00
04/10/2026
TXN
20h 50m
1 Stop
⏱ PEK · 16h 25m
12:50
04/11/2026
+1
PVG
₹48,548
per person
✕ Non-refundable
CA
CA-1552
16:00
04/10/2026
TXN
24h 0m
1 Stop
⏱ PEK · 19h 15m
16:00
04/11/2026
+1
SHA
₹48,548
per person
✕ Non-refundable
CA
CA-1552
16:00
04/10/2026
TXN
27h 0m
1 Stop
⏱ PEK · 22h 15m
19:00
04/11/2026
+1
SHA
₹48,548
per person
✕ Non-refundable
CA
CA-1552
16:00
04/10/2026
TXN
18h 0m
1 Stop
⏱ PEK · 13h 15m
10:00
04/11/2026
+1
SHA
₹48,548
per person
✕ Non-refundable
CA
CA-1552
16:00
04/10/2026
TXN
19h 55m
1 Stop
⏱ PEK · 15h 15m
11:55
04/11/2026
+1
SHA
₹48,548
per person
✕ Non-refundable
CA
CA-1552
16:00
04/10/2026
TXN
26h 10m
1 Stop
⏱ PEK · 21h 30m
18:10
04/11/2026
+1
SHA
₹48,548
per person
✕ Non-refundable
CA
CA-1552
16:00
04/10/2026
TXN
28h 5m
1 Stop
⏱ PEK · 23h 30m
20:05
04/11/2026
+1
SHA
₹48,548
per person
✕ Non-refundable
CA
CA-1552
16:00
04/10/2026
TXN
7h 10m
1 Stop
⏱ PEK · 2h 45m
23:10
04/10/2026
SHA
₹56,983
per person
✕ Non-refundable
CA
CA-1552
16:00
04/10/2026
TXN
7h 25m
1 Stop
⏱ PEK · 3h 15m
23:25
04/10/2026
SHA
₹56,983
per person
✕ Non-refundable
CA
CA-1552
16:00
04/10/2026
TXN
19h 0m
2 Stops
⏱ PEK · 1h 25m⏱ CKG · 10h 15m
11:00
04/11/2026
+1
PVG
₹85,595
per person
✓ Refundable2 fare options
😕 No flights match your filters.
Huangshan (TXN)
📍 Tunxi International Airport
🌍 China
🕐 GMT 8
📐 Latitude: 29.733299255371094
📐 Longitude: 118.25599670410156
Shanghai (SHA)
📍 Shanghai Hongqiao International Airport
🌍 China
🕐 GMT 8
📐 Latitude: 31.197900772094727
📐 Longitude: 121.33599853515625

✈ Distance: Huangshan,China to Shanghai,China337.12 km

📅 Results on this page are loaded for 10 Apr 2026. Click View all flights for the complete live search.

Huangshan to Shanghai — what to expect when booking

The TXN–SHA route is served by multiple carriers throughout the year. Fares on this route can move quickly — a price available now may not be there 30 minutes later.

If your dates are flexible, try shifting your departure by a day or two using the date strip above. Mid-week departures often show lower base fares compared to weekend starts on many routes.

The distance between Huangshan,China and Shanghai,China is approximately 337.12 km.

Before you book

Compare nearby dates

The date strip above lets you scan nearby fares without restarting the search.

Open full search for more control

Route page shows a limited live set. Full search opens the complete inventory with fresh results.

Check fare details

Each result shows baggage, refundability and fare details before you proceed.

More flights from Huangshan (TXN)
17 routes
More flights from Shanghai (SHA)
67 routes
Shanghai Anqing
SHA → AQG
Shanghai Baotou
SHA → BAV
Shanghai Beijing
SHA → NAY
Shanghai Bijie
SHA → BFJ
Shanghai Changde
SHA → CGD
Shanghai Changsha
SHA → CSX
Shanghai Changzhi
SHA → CIH
Shanghai Chengdu
SHA → CTU
Shanghai Chizhou
SHA → JUH
Shanghai Chongqing
SHA → CKG
Shanghai Fuyang
SHA → FUG
Shanghai Fuzhou
SHA → FOC
Shanghai Ganzhou
SHA → KOW
Shanghai Guangzhou
SHA → CAN
Shanghai Guilin
SHA → KWL
Shanghai Guiyang
SHA → KWE
Shanghai Haikou
SHA → HAK
Shanghai Handan
SHA → HDG
Shanghai Hohhot
SHA → HET
Shanghai Hong Kong
SHA → HKG
Shanghai Huangshan
SHA → TXN
Shanghai Ji-an
SHA → JGS
Shanghai Jinan
SHA → TNA
Shanghai Jingdezhen
SHA → JDZ
Shanghai Jining
SHA → JNG
Shanghai Jinjiang
SHA → JJN
Shanghai Jiujiang
SHA → JIU
Shanghai Kunming
SHA → KMG
Shanghai Lanzhou
SHA → LHW
Shanghai Lianyungang
SHA → LYG
Shanghai Lijiang
SHA → LJG
Shanghai Linyi
SHA → LYI
Shanghai Liuzhou
SHA → LZH
Shanghai Longyan
SHA → LCX
Shanghai Luoyang
SHA → LYA
Shanghai Macau
SHA → MFM
Shanghai Mianyang
SHA → MIG
Shanghai Nanchang
SHA → KHN
Shanghai Nanning
SHA → NNG
Shanghai Nanyang
SHA → NNY
Shanghai Qianjiang
SHA → JIQ
Shanghai Qingdao
SHA → TAO
Shanghai Sanya
SHA → SYX
Shanghai Seoul
SHA → GMP
Shanghai Shantou
SHA → SWA
Shanghai Shenyang
SHA → SHE
Shanghai Shenzhen
SHA → SZX
Shanghai Shijiazhuang
SHA → SJW
Shanghai Taipei
SHA → TSA
Shanghai Taiyuan
SHA → TYN
Shanghai Tianjin
SHA → TSN
Shanghai Tokyo
SHA → HND
Shanghai Urumqi
SHA → URC
Shanghai Wenzhou
SHA → WNZ
Shanghai Wuhan
SHA → WUH
Shanghai Wuyishan
SHA → WUS
Shanghai Xi-an
SHA → XIY
Shanghai Xiamen
SHA → XMN
Shanghai Xuzhou
SHA → XUZ
Shanghai Yancheng
SHA → YNZ
Shanghai Yantai
SHA → YNT
Shanghai Yichang
SHA → YIC
Shanghai Yichang
SHA → YIH
Shanghai Yinchuan
SHA → INC
Shanghai Zhengzhou
SHA → CGO
Shanghai Zhuhai
SHA → ZUH
Shanghai Zunyi
SHA → ZYI
❓ Frequently asked questions — Huangshan to Shanghai flights

Generally yes — fares on most routes are most competitive around 4–6 weeks before departure. Booking earlier usually means better availability and a lower base fare when your dates are fixed.

The straight-line distance between Huangshan,China (TXN) and Shanghai,China (SHA) is approximately 337.12 km. Actual flying distance may vary slightly depending on routing.

Non-stop availability on this route varies by airline schedule and season. Use the filters below to quickly check whether direct options are available on your selected date.

Mid-week departures often show lower prices than weekend travel on many routes. Use the date strip above to compare nearby days quickly.